Posted By: busymum
Date Posted: 21 February 2007 at 9:26am
The first two usually come together, no telling whether the top ones will be ages off or soonish but they will probably cut in pairs as well.
If he's nipping you it would pay to take him right off, wait a few seconds (some people wait a minute with the baby on the floor - I think it depends on the age of the baby) and then relatch. That way he learns that nipping doesn't get him fed! Briona nipped me a couple of times but I did that (kind of a reflex action really) and that was that... although she was older.
